    Technical Specifications and Design Considerations

    Package and Power Requirements

    When you consider the AT25DF081A-SSH-T, its packaging and power requirements play a crucial role in your design process. This chip comes in an 8-pin SOIC package, which offers a compact and efficient form factor. You will find this package suitable for various applications, especially where space is limited. The small size allows you to integrate it seamlessly into your designs without compromising on performance.

    For power requirements, the AT25DF081A-SSH-T operates at a supply voltage of 3.3V. This voltage level ensures compatibility with most modern electronic systems. You can rely on this chip to deliver consistent performance while maintaining low power consumption. Its efficient power usage makes it ideal for battery-operated devices, helping you extend battery life and reduce energy costs.

    Operating Conditions

    Understanding the operating conditions of the AT25DF081A-SSH-T is essential for optimal performance. This chip functions effectively within a temperature range of -40°C to 85°C. You can trust it to perform reliably in both extreme cold and hot environments. This wide temperature range makes it suitable for diverse applications, from consumer electronics to industrial systems.

    The AT25DF081A-SSH-T also supports a clock frequency of up to 100 MHz. This high frequency allows for rapid data processing, ensuring your devices operate smoothly and efficiently. You will appreciate the chip's ability to handle demanding tasks without compromising speed or reliability.
